noun
- a political position or ideology that favors moderate policies and rejects the extremes of both the left and right
Usage: often used in political discourse; can be descriptive or pejorative depending on context
Examples
- The candidate's centrism appealed to voters tired of partisan conflict.
- Critics argue that centrism fails to address systemic problems that require bold action.
- Her political philosophy is rooted in centrism and pragmatism.
- Centrism has historically been a dominant force in many democracies.
- Some progressives view centrism as an obstacle to meaningful reform.
- The party's shift toward centrism cost it support among its base.
